| General description: | Fibronectin is responsible for the cellular interactions with the extracellular matrix. It is involved in cell adhesion, migration, growth and differentiation. It is a soluble component of plasma and other body fluids. In addition, it is also part of the insoluble extracellular matrix. |

| Physical form: | Lyophilizate (contains 1.126 mg glycine and 0.058 mg sodium chloride per mg fibronectin), before lyophilization filtered through a 0.2 μm pore size membrane. |
| Preparation Note: | Working concentration: 5 μg/cm2 5 μg/cm2 for the coating of cell culture vessels Storage conditions (working solution): -15 to -25 °C The reconstituted solution is stable at -15 to -25 °C. Note: Store the reconstituted solution in aliquots at -15 to -25 °C. Avoid repeated freezing and thawing. |
| Preparation Note: | Add 1 or 5 ml sterile water, respectively, to yield a final concentration of 1 mg/ml. Incubate for 30 to 60 minutes at 37 °C to dissolve. Do not agitate. Upon reconstitution, the solution may contain a small amount of insoluble aggregated material. These aggregates are a phenomenon inherent to fibronectin and do not influence product performance. |
